Mexico City is one of the most important financial hubs in the Americas. It is the capital and most populous city of Mexico. Located in the Valley of Mexico, Mexico City is surrounded by colossal mountain ranges. The location of the city is purely eye-catching with two magnificent snow-laden volcanoes- Iztaccihuatl and Popocatepetl, soaring above the city at an elevation of more than 5,000 meters. The city offers visitors abundant reminders of its past and a plethora of Baroque churches that makes it an excellent tourist destination.
Things to do in Mexico City
Constitution Square
Constitution Square is the birthplace of Mexican constitution and the beating heart of Mexico City. This square is where the constitution of the country was first proclaimed in the year 1813. Constitution Square is one of the largest squares around the world. It was laid out immediately after the downfall of the former Aztec city of Tenochtitlan.
The National Museum of Anthropology
National Museum of Anthropology is in Chapultepec Park and is counted among the most important anthropology museums around the world. Major highlight of this museum includes the colossal monolithic figure at its entrance. Constructed in 1964, this museum is an illustration of modern architecture. National Museum of Anthropology is celebrated for its remarkable displays of old Indian art treasures.
Mexico City Metropolitan Cathedral
Mexico City Metropolitan Cathedral, one of the oldest and largest churches in Western Hemisphere, is perched on the top of a part of the Aztec temple area. The cathedral has two towers with neoclassical architecture and its frontage creates a Baroque impression with its twisted columns. Few of the prominent highlights of this cathedral are statues of Hope, Charity, and Faith on the clock tower, and the bell-towers.
